Check first when you have a trouble
Countermeasure
Increase the Pr.0 setting by 0.5% increments while observing
the rotation of a motor.
If that makes no difference, decrease the setting.
Check the Pr.78 setting.
Set Pr.78 when you want to limit the motor rotation to only one
direction.
Select the operation mode which corresponds with input
methods of start command and frequency command.
Check the bias and gain (calibration parameter C2 to C7)
settings.
Set running frequency higher than Pr.13.
The inverter does not start if the frequency setting signal is less
than the value set in Pr.13.
Set the frequency command according to the application.
Set Pr.1 higher than the actual frequency used.
Set Pr.15 higher than Pr.13.
Check Pr.79 Operation mode selection, Pr.338
Communication operation command source, Pr.339
Communication speed command source, Pr.550 NET mode
operation command source selection and Pr.551 PU mode
operation command source selection, and select an
operation mode suitable for the purpose.
Check the Pr.250 setting and the connection of STF and STR
signals.
When power is restored, ensure the safety, and turn OFF the
start signal once, then turn ON again to restart.
When Pr.261 Power failure stop selection = "2 or 12", the
motor automatically restarts after the power is restored.
When offline auto tuning ends, press
panel for the PU operation. For the External operation, turn
OFF the start signal (STF or STR).
This operation resets the offline auto tuning, and the PU's
monitor display returns to the normal indication.
(Without this operation, next operation cannot be started.)
Set Pr.872 Input phase loss protection selection ="1" (input
phase failure protection active).
Disable the automatic restart after instantaneous power failure
function and power failure stop function.
Reduce the load.
Increase the acceleration time if the function was activated
during acceleration.
Check the Pr.800 Control method selection setting.
Set Pr.599="0" (initial value for standard models) to use the
X10 signal with the NO contact input specification, and
Pr.599="1" (initial value for separated converter types) to use
the X10 signal with the NC contact input specification.
Reduce the load.
Inspect the machine (motor).
